Output 3cd0106a64bb10467c0ecd5c73725a4b861cf6ca21624b6c4a5ad96aa9bd06ff:29

value
39122869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df924aec7a499cecf29362cb999824e61fda83f OP_EQUAL
address
MAdeHmmXBugdZm1RtcVTXFxuR26eqCjUc3
transaction
3cd0106a64bb10467c0ecd5c73725a4b861cf6ca21624b6c4a5ad96aa9bd06ff
spent
true